The "(=`.´=)" emote, also known as the "Disturbed Bashful" emote, is a Japanese emoticon typically used to express shyness or embarrassment with a touch of unease or discomfort. It features a face with raised eyebrows and blushing cheeks, with the equal sign eyes and a small mouth that appears to be both smiling and frowning at the same time.
